Protein suppresses the starvation hormone, ghrelin, and is digested slowly, keeping you full longer. When protein is eaten with carbohydrates, it slows the rise of blood sugar, which prevents the spike-and-crash effect that leaves you craving carbs an hour after you eat. En los pacientes con BN, el comportamiento alimenticio está categorizado por capítulos de atracón y purga. Su comportamiento suele ser impredecible y caótico, no obstante, suelen escoger alimentos enormemente energéticos y palatables en comparación a lo que suele observarse en la AN 226. Esta selección frecuenta realizarse principalmente a lo largo de los episodios de atracón, donde la decisión se centra en alimentos ricos en grasa y en carbohidratos 227.
